Her wisdom leads Santiago to understand that personal growth and self-discovery are integral to fulfilling his personal legend.Themes and MessagesPersonal Growth and Self-DiscoveryThe Alchemist is a celebration of personal growth and self-discovery. Coelho explores the idea that each person has a unique purpose in life and that it is their responsibility to pursue their dreams and discover their destiny. The novel encourages readers to break free from societal norms and conventions, embrace change, and follow their own hearts.Believing in YourselfA key theme in The Alchemist is believing in oneself. Coelho emphasizes the importance of having faith in one's abilities and trusting one's intuition. He shows how obstacles and challenges can be overcome by having unwavering belief in oneself and one's purpose. This theme is conveyed through Santiago's journey as he faces various challenges but continues to believe in himself and his dreams.Embracing ChangeCoelho also explores the theme of embracing change in The Alchemist.
